Transaction dd216687bfcbb29a30faf10a87a9bcba5af84443f69a73a5bd4f10476b318869
1 Input
1 Output
-
dd216687bfcbb29a30faf10a87a9bcba5af84443f69a73a5bd4f10476b318869:0
- value
- 3239968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73257d8b4918b44b964209a3b1c683ccc229ccfd OP_EQUAL
- address
- 3CBrYUzJWFKUpNLD7EjinhXE6rU7JGwz6g